How much do hobby lobby remote j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 11, 2026, the average hourly pay for hobby lobby remote in the United States is $15.46,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$13.46 and $16.83 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are Hobby Lobby remote jobs?

Hobby Lobby remote jobs refer to employment opportunities with Hobby Lobby that allow employees to work from home or another remote location instead of a traditional office or retail store. These positions may include roles in customer service, administration, IT, or other departments that can be performed remotely. Remote jobs at Hobby Lobby provide flexibility for workers and may be available full-time or part-time, depending on the company's needs. Applicants should check Hobby Lobby’s official careers website for the most up-to-date list of remote job openings and requirements.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Hobby Lobby Remote employee, and why are they important?

To thrive as a remote employee at Hobby Lobby, you generally need str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and relevant experience in your specific remote role, such as customer service or administrative support. Familiarity with remote collaboration tools like Microsoft Office Suite, email platforms, and company-specific systems is often required. Excellent communication, self-motivation, and time management are crucial soft skills for remote work. These abilities ensure productivity, effective teamwork, and high-quality performance while working outside a traditional office environment.

What is the difference between Hobby Lobby Remote vs Hobby Lobby Cashier?

AspectHobby Lobby RemoteHobby Lobby Cashier
Work EnvironmentRemote, home-basedIn-store, retail environment
Required C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; basic computer skillsHigh school diploma or equivalent; customer service skills
Job ResponsibilitiesAdministrative tasks, online customer support, inventory managementAssisting customers, processing transactions, stocking shelves

The main difference between Hobby Lobby Remote and Hobby Lobby Cashier lies in the work environment and responsibilities. Remote roles focus on administrative and online support tasks, while cashier positions involve direct customer interaction in-store. Both roles typically require similar educational backgrounds but differ significantly in daily duties and work setting.

Job description

Orgenesis is seeking a professional, organized, and customer-focused Remote Receptionist to serve as the first point of contact for clients, healthcare partners, research institutions, vendors, and visitors contacting the organization. This role is responsible for managing inbound communications, directing inquiries, coordinating administrative activities, and providing exceptional virtual front-desk support across Orgenesis' global operations.
The Remote Receptionist plays a critical role in creating a positive first impression while supporting the company's mission of advancing cell and gene therapy solutions through its global POCare™ platform. The ideal candidate possesses excellent communication skills, strong organizational abilities, and the ability to thrive in a fast-paced remote work environment.
Essential Responsibilities
Front Desk & Communication Management
  • Serve as the primary point of contact for incoming phone calls, emails, and online inquiries.
  • Answer and route calls to appropriate departments and personnel.
  • Respond professionally to general inquiries and provide accurate information.
  • Monitor shared email inboxes and ensure timely responses.
  • Maintain a courteous, professional, and welcoming demeanor in all interactions.
Administrative Support
  • Provide administrative assistance to leadership and departmental teams.
  • Schedule meetings, appointments, and conference calls.
  • Coordinate virtual meeting logistics using video conferencing platforms.
  • Prepare and distribute correspondence, reports, and other business documents.
  • Assist with data entry, document management, and record maintenance.
Visitor & Client Coordination
  • Manage virtual visitor inquiries and appointment requests.
  • Coordinate communication between clients, partners, vendors, and internal teams.
  • Assist with onboarding communications for new clients and stakeholders.
  • Maintain contact directories and communication records.
  • Support customer and client service initiatives.
Calendar & Scheduling Management
  • Manage calendars and scheduling requests for assigned departments.
  • Coordinate internal and external meetings across multiple time zones.
  • Send meeting invitations, reminders, and follow-up communications.
  • Monitor scheduling conflicts and propose solutions.
  • Maintain accurate appointment and meeting records.
Documentation & Record Keeping
  • Maintain organized electronic filing systems and records.
  • Update company databases, contact lists, and administrative records.
  • Prepare reports, spreadsheets, and administrative summaries.
  • Ensure documentation is accurate, current, and properly stored.
  • Support document retention and record management procedures.
Customer Service Support
  • Provide exceptional customer service to callers, clients, and partners.
  • Resolve routine inquiries and escalate complex issues appropriately.
  • Track and follow up on inquiries to ensure satisfactory resolution.
  • Support client engagement and communication efforts.
  • Maintain high standards of professionalism and responsiveness.
Cross-Functional Collaboration
  • Work closely with Operations, Human Resources, Finance, Clinical Operations, Business Development, and Customer Success teams.
  • Assist with company-wide administrative projects and initiatives.
  • Coordinate communications and information flow between departments.
  • Support remote workforce collaboration and organizational effectiveness.
Compliance & Confidentiality
  • Maintain confidentiality of company, employee, client, and healthcare-related information.
  • Adhere to company policies, privacy requirements, and security protocols.
  • Ensure administrative processes comply with organizational standards.
  • Report any concerns related to data privacy or compliance.
Required Qualifications
